**Q: Why does MatchFlow pause briefly during peak hours?**

A: The pairing engine runs a compacting garbage collector that can stall matching for up to 400ms. These pauses are expected and do not drop requests; they queue. If a pause exceeds two seconds, the Kestrelwood failover node takes over, which requires re-arming the standby vault. To re-arm, enter the recovery passphrase below.

strongbox words: oliael-gilax-lamael

Checklist item 14 — Spare parts for Kellenwick Relay Station. Confirm the crate contains two replacement fan assemblies, four sensor gaskets, and the backup control board for the Orvane T-9 unit. Each part must be logged against the station's maintenance ledger before sealing, with quantities double-checked by a second team member. Photograph the packed crate for the records file and note the seal number in the off-site run sheet. The crate travels by courier, and the following hand-over instruction applies.

dispatch memo: the sorius tamius courier leaves the praeth ledger at gate 4873 under passcode 928014

### Fix flaky DNS resolution in the Larkspur gateway

So the intermittent timeouts we kept blaming on the upstream turned out to be our own resolver cache expiring mid-burst. This PR adds a small negative-cache window, staggered refresh, and a retry with jitter so we stop stampeding the resolver. Rolled it through staging for three days with zero flakes. Release manager: the behavior is controlled by new constants, and the shipped defaults are below.

tuning constants:
RATE_LIMITS = {
    "zorael": 10,
    "oliix": 1,
    "holix": 2,
    "quenix": 10,
}